A final rule for good database design is that we should avoid schema designs that have large numbers of empty attributes. I was expecting material on NoSQL to be included and other recent updates in databases. I don’t flash big words without explaining them and I don’t assume knowledge. The designer determines what data must be stored and how the data elements interrelate. Thorstead specifically recommends that those just getting started in database administration training go for CIW Database Design Specialist accreditation. Learn how to design better databases using Access 2019. Whichever database application you use does not matter! There is usually a discount for … Whether you’re interested in using database design tools like SQL server, or the fundamentals of relational database design, Udemy has a course to help you master database design techniques and strategies. Normalization and the normal forms. This course does not program a database. 11. Students will learn to design, create, populate, and query a database by working with the Oracle ™ database engine and the SQL language. By July 23rd, I uploaded my first class in this new mindset of determination. Also, another chapter devoted to recent kinds of databases such as various types of NoSQL databases and similarities and differences of these databases (particularly from design and implementation viewpoints) as compared to relational databases would be useful to cover in an introductory database management course. 3. While choosing a design, … This course relies on primary readings from the database community to introduce graduate students to the foundations of database systems, focusing on basics such as the relational algebra and data model, schema normalization, query optimization, and transactions. Database training & courses Access courses can vary in their focus, some courses focussing more on database theory, practical use of databases, or more advanced database programming training. This course is a quick, fun introduction to using a relational database from your code, using examples in Python. We introduce SQL and talk about data definition language and data manipulation language. It will also offer practical content with MS Visual Studio. SQL & Database Design A-Z™: Learn MS SQL Server + PostgreSQL This is another great course to learn SQL in depth. I am now a tech trainer with this resume: International speaker on data and Software Development. 2h 29m Advanced Oct 12, 2018 Views 30,629 18. I'm not your typical "teachers who can create an entire course without actually explaining anything. Oracle Database Courses (Udemy) Udemy has become a leading provider in terms of online courses and help individuals learn different subjects according to their requirements. No prior knowledge is required but will of course make things easier and more clear to you, This course is perfect for anyone with an intermediate level of skill. Introduction to Entity Relationship Modeling, AWS Certified Solutions Architect - Associate, Anyone working with relational databases. right and left join , inner join, outer join, cross join, self-join , etc. A well-designed database minimizes redundancy without losing any data. Actually, I kinda hate Powerpoint. *i recommend you to practice a lot for understanding more Your IP: 51.254.134.148 I love teaching, and I’m beyond excited to have you join me in the learning process. Database management system manages the data accordingly. Learn to design a database from beginning to end! Database concepts relating to the design and architecture of data. You will learn how to design an efficient and normalized relational database schema, create indexes, implement views and more. We will be learning the first 3 normal forms of database normalization. Basic SQL syntax Conceptual databases are designed where basic concepts are introduced and students get the opportunity to apply these concepts. Developing SQL Databases is a 4-week, self-paced, free online course that teaches you how to design and build a SQL database. You will learn how to design an efficient and normalized relational database schema, create indexes, implement views and … Units & Packaging. great course. Course Description. Stanford Database Course. We will cover the following: Database concepts and terminology. No programming skills are required. ICT50515. Start Free Course. now i can develop/extend my capstone project's database with ez :v Database Design Full Course Photo by Eugene Lim on Unsplash. This series works with any database system! Databases are a key part of most developer jobs and this course will help you understand the database concepts you need to You'll also learn a bit about protecting your database-backed web apps from common security problems. Key USPs- – Attend the classes and complete the assignments that accompany them to brush up the topics covered in the … Enhance your skill set and boost your hirability through innovative, independent learning. Student Outcomes. Once we go over all of the concepts of database design we will be designing databases from start to finish. There are many long, complicated books on database theory, but few simple explanations for beginners. thanks caleb curry! It's where you can find self-paced mini-courses or one collective "Introduction to Databases" course that contains all mini-courses and a no-SQL review. JobTrainer eligible course This course is a JobTrainer eligible course. It includes both paid and free resources to help you learn Database and these courses are suitable for beginners, intermediate learners as well as experts. This course is designed for those who want to download this course or watch it ad free. Database design exercises We also have online database classes that cover advanced topics like database management systems from a managerial perspective and data modeling. Introductory Concepts - Databases and Information Systems, An example usage context, Database system concepts and architecture - Semantic Database Design :High-level conceptual modeling, ER Modeling concepts, ER Diagrams, Cardinality constraints, Higher-order relationships, Enhanced ER Model (EER), Weak-entity types, Subclasses and inheritance, Specialization and … You may need to download version 2.0 now from the Chrome Web Store. Basic SQL syntax and the rules for constructing valid SQL statements are reviewed. Their design, or schema, is literally the blueprint for how all information is stored, updated, and accessed. Performance & security by Cloudflare, Please complete the security check to access. Database design can be a daunting task. This could be anything from a pen and paper to premium software. With this information, they can begin to fit the data to the database model. by. This course engages students to analyze complex business scenarios and create a data model—a conceptual representation of an organization’s information. This course engages students to analyze complex business scenarios and create a data model—a conceptual representation of an organization’s information. This course will only be teaching how to best design your database. Normalization and the normal forms. Learn database design from top-rated Udemy instructors. This course is a quick, fun introduction to using a relational database from your code, using examples in Python. Apprenticeships and Traineeships. Classes take place on Saturdays once a week for five weeks, in our central London location. Course Overview. The topics are well organized. Six-Step Relational Database Design This is another excellent book to learn relational database design. Database Design Tutorial for Beginners. I have created over 1,500 tutorials on data, software development, cryptocurrency, etc. Taking the time to design a database saves time and frustration later on, and a well-designed database ensures ease of access and retrieval of information. In this course, we'll be looking at database management basics and SQL using the MySQL RDBMS. A well-designed database minimizes redundancy without losing any data. If you are on a personal connection, like at home, you can run an anti-virus scan on your device to make sure it is not infected with malware. Clearly indicate the entities, relationships, and the key constraints. The database designer decides how the data elements correlate and what data must be stored. Overview. We apply all of these concepts to structure tables and relationships. You'll learn the basics of SQL (the Structured Query Language) and database design, as well as the Python API for connecting Python code to a database. Database Design and Management is tailor-made for software development teams who need to develop application or software system that require data persistence. anyway this course is all about the fundamental of database design. This is a course for relational database design. Study the material from each video and memorize the content. Caleb Curry teaches the equivalent of an entire college course during this eight hour video. That is, we aim to use the least amount of storage space for our database while still maintaining all links between data. This includes one to one, one to many, and many to many. This course also covers database management skills like the generation of database from ERD, database patching and reverse engineering of ERD. It covers almost all the topics an application developer should know about SQL. Database design principles. Developing SQL Databases is a 4-week, self-paced, free online course that teaches you how to design and build a SQL database. About this Course. I also like to be thorough. Well, designing a database is an extremely important part of … There are altogether 14 lectures with more than 2 hours of quality videos. The Database Design with SQL server short course is designed for those interested in both designing databases and then implementing them to a professional standard using MS SQL Server. Diploma of Website Development ICT50615. by Caleb Curry. However learning about databases is difficult. This database design course will give you a deeper grasp of database design. Learn the definition of relations, tuples, attributes, and over one hundred other vocabulary words! Database Design and Programming with SQL. Diploma Of Database Design And Development Courses found: Top Result. Memorize the terms given in each video as well as any design techniques, such as using atomic values, the definition of 1NF, etc... You will need tools that allow you to practice designing databases. Developers may want to study the lecture about ORM for system development with database. Well, designing a database is an extremely important part of database management. After about 4 solid videos of explaining databases and SQL, we dive into learning about entities and attributes. This course is superseded. Since then, I have created over 1,500 educational classes over database Design, programming, web development, and more. In this course, you will learn all the skills required to design good databases. Jobs in Database Development and Management. The convergence of big data and the Internet of Things (IoT) has led to an exponential increase in the … This course takes you through the design, development and hosting stages in a number of project-based challenges. Hi! Course Objectives: The object of this course is to teach students the general concepts of relational databases and how to design a database that is anomaly free. SQL & Database Design A-Z™: Learn MS SQL Server + PostgreSQL. Career Information. Learn about relational databases, structured query languages and get hands-on experience creating a sample database. This course will be using a large chalkboard for the first half of the course and then free design software later on. This course will cover concepts like Structured query language and database technology. All students are required to complete a zero-credit Student Success Course . You'll learn the basics of SQL (the Structured Query Language) and database design, as well as the Python API for connecting Python code to a database. Last but not least, the training introduces some best practices in database design and management, as well as the usage of data specification. You will also learn about retrieving data from a database … by. While it is true that relational databases have the solid foundation of logic and set-based mathematics, the scientific rigor of the database design process also involves aesthetics and intuition; but it includes, of course, the subjective bias of the designer as well. This course covers the latest in AWS technologies for 2020 and beyond. Just like you wouldn't start building a house without the benefit of a blueprint, you need to think about how your data will be stored beforehand. For students: Who wish to learn techniques beyond SQL to execute procedural logic on a database. Properly designed database are easy to maintain, improves data consistency and are cost effective in terms of disk storage space. Master of Science in Information and Communications Technology with a concentration in Database Design and Administration requires completion of 48 credit hours (12 courses). Free Course Database Systems Concepts & Design. Completing the CAPTCHA proves you are a human and gives you temporary access to the web property. Related Nanodegree Program Flying Car and Autonomous Flight Engineer. Most of the videos are on my chalkboard, explaining concepts. The book is a thorough and covers the topics that is expected to be covered in a database design course. In this course, you will learn about creating basic SQL queries and different types of joins — e.g. Offered at Georgia Tech as CS 6400. This course covers database design and the use of database management systems for applications. database design (70041) Purpose The goal of this short course is to provide an introduction to conceptual database design. This course covers these concepts, and goes deep into the investigation of how modern DBMS are designed to achieve all that. My unique approach has caused my videos to be watched 91 years (that’s 800K hours of watchtime on YouTube alone). My goal is to simplify complex problems for anyone to understand. This course will only be teaching how to best design your database. Course Comparison; Diploma of Database Design and Development. You can also combine this book with Learn SQL using MySQL and Database Design course by Tim Buchalaka on Udemy to learn some MySQL specific database design tips. This course starts from the beginning. After just graduating my Junior year of high school, I did not have a typical summer vacation. It is essential to learn how to create a database and to understand how they work. After this course you should be able to tackle almost any database design project with confidence and skill. It’s easy to break data up into multiple tables, but nobody wants to explain how to put it back together when you need to retrieve data from your database to use in an application. I decided to take my skill set to the next level and learn how to professionally program databases as well as websites. If you watch my content and don’t leave with a new understanding, then I am not doing my job. A new class of employment is emerging, beyond that of database administrator, who will manage Cloud infrastructure applications like big data, machine learning, and web services. Be sure to take notes and stop after each video to reflect on what you've learned. June 4th, 2012. The unique advantage of this course is that in addition to learning SQL you will also master the concepts of Database Design. After completing this course, you will be able to move onto more advanced courses involving database systems and SQL. Database design is not only a technical skill, but it is also an art! This course provides general introductory training to database specialization while remaining vendor-neutral, making it a good way to prepare for further training, according to CIW information. Keeping notes will make this video course a whole lot easier! In summary, here are 10 of our most popular database design courses. You will learn how to abstract the information gathered into a data model, how to normalize the data model so that your database will be free of anomalies, and how to transform the final, normalized data model into a relational database design … This beginner’s Database Design with SQL short course is ideal for those who wish to learn how databases work and would like to generate and acquire data within companies using MS SQL servers. Database design principles. Learn all of the types of relationships and how to properly design them all within a database. This course will teach you the technical aspects of design as well as the artistic side, Be determined. No programming skills are required. Just know that you will not be required to pay for any design tools! Content Accuracy rating: 5 cant believe the young caleb curry can explain this well Since the database is the cornerstone of pretty much every business project, if you don’t take the time to map out the needs of the project and how the database is going to meet them, then the chances are that the whole project will veer off course and lose direction. This course is available in flexible delivery modes. By Will Vincent; Sep 28, 2020; Databases are at the heart of every web application. Training Overview. Cloudflare Ray ID: 607f2c037b1132c4 We will cover the following: Database concepts and terminology. Get a Nanodegree certificate that accelerates your career! This course will teach you the skills required to design performant, efficient, reliable, and cost-effective solutions in cloud data storage and database architectures. Start with an introductory course in database design to learn key concepts of data independence, database architecture and the role of the DBMS in the application stack. Page 1 of 6 Course Code: DBAS27198 Course Title: Database Design and Implementation Class #: 10919 Semester: Summer 2020 Database Design and Implementation for a Fitness Center Objective The objective of the case study is to reinforce the concepts learnt in the course through engaging in a database design process from the development of business rules to the implementation. Data visualization tools and their role in business intelligence. 180 Hours. They're a crucial component of everything from telecommunications systems, banking systems, and video games to just about any other software system that maintains some amount of persistent data. The Diploma of Database Design and Development will teach you how to: - Gather data to identify business requirements - Identify and manage the implementation of current industry specific technologies - Implement security for applications - Integrate databases with websites - Manage ICT project quality This is a Design a scenario and an ER diagram for an IT training group database Project. Database design involves classifying data and identifying interrelationships. This course does not program a database. When choosing an Access or database course, be sure to discuss your goals with the course provider to ensure that the course content is right for you and that the course is in the right format for you. A good database design is crucial for a high-performance application. A big section that a lot of database design courses leave out or avoid is the section on joins. We will not cover the more artificial-inteligence / statistical / mining related areas that are also part of database research. We will cover off topics such as: OLAP vs OLTP databases (Online Analytics Processing & Online Transaction Processing): you will understand exactly how and why the designs of these two types of Databases differ 1NF, 2NF, 3NF, BCNF, etc. Microsoft offers numerous courses to introduce you to SQL. Database Design is a collection of processes that facilitate the designing, development, implementation and maintenance of enterprise data management systems. Learn about the core concepts of databases and their structure by studying the course Diploma in Databases and SQL. Financial Assistance. This is because it helps to fully understand database design before you dive into designing your own database. Once we go over all of the concepts of database design we will be designing databases from start to finish. Database design is the organization of data according to a database model. • This will reduce redundant and incorrect data as well as protect our database integrity, Learn about data, data types, foreign key constraints, and other important concepts used to create the best database. If you are at an office or shared network, you can ask the network administrator to run a scan across the network looking for misconfigured or infected devices. Database Design and Management Requirements Basic software development conceptPC or OSX or Linux Description Database Design and Management is tailor-made for software development teams who need to develop application or software system that require data persistence. Course Overview. It will meet the information needs of its training program. The best design will get us the best results and make programming our database really easy. Participants implement their database design by creating a physical database using SQL. Database design exercises See the explanation of full outer and cross join I guess be watched years... Well, designing a database is an extremely important part of database normalization read encyclopedia. Entire section that explains normalization and various normal forms of database management systems for applications an it training group project... Cloudflare Ray ID: 607f2c037b1132c4 • your IP: 51.254.134.148 • Performance security... Flash big words without explaining them and I explain everything in depth more 2... Sql databases is a quick, fun introduction to using a relational database schema, create indexes, implement and! Design project with confidence and skill Vincent ; Sep 28, 2020 ; databases universal. ( that ’ s information the organization of data and other recent updates in databases popular. This page in the future is to simplify complex problems for anyone to understand outer cross... Id: 607f2c037b1132c4 • your IP: 51.254.134.148 • Performance & security by cloudflare, Please complete the security to. Schema designs that have large numbers of empty attributes what matters to maintain improves! Design A-Z™: learn MS SQL Server + PostgreSQL material provided and attempt to memorize the content if watch... The entities, relationships, and many to many, and how to design and development as I read encyclopedia. Reflect on what you 've learned the end, you will also explore database design and a! Database and to understand how they work course to learn relational database schema, is literally blueprint... Database classes that cover advanced topics in database research—see class schedule to get an idea of topics... An it training group database project management basics and SQL, we aim to use the least amount of space! About the fundamental of database design from top-rated Udemy instructors over database design full course Photo by Eugene on. The learning process how modern DBMS are designed where basic concepts are and. Of quality videos, efficient, and many to many that have large numbers of attributes! To a database from your code, using examples in Python database training! Caleb curry can explain this well but I didnt see the explanation of full outer and cross I! By some of the concepts of database normalization an encyclopedia from slides ( I dictionaries! All information is stored, updated, and Certification available online for 2020 development teams need... Should avoid schema designs that have large numbers of empty attributes to design... And even fun environment for those who want to download version 2.0 now from the Chrome web Store rules constructing. Tuples, attributes, and many to many, and accessed long, books... Go over all of the top university and taught by some of the top university and taught some. In databases developing SQL databases is a 4-week, self-paced, database design course online course that teaches how! Not have a typical summer vacation notes and stop after each video and the... Be using a large course is designed for those who want to download 2.0! Developing SQL databases is a jobtrainer eligible course forms — e.g and create a data conceptual.